Many more stories, novels, memoirs and plays appeared over the next several years, including the black arrow (1888), an adventure set in the war of the roses. The master of ballantrae (1889) is an adult tale of two brothers—one good and one evil—that some consider stevenson's best work.

Robert louis (balfour) stevenson (november 13, 1850- december 3, 1894), was a scottish novelist, poet, and travel writer. Stevenson was born robert lewis balfour stevenson in edinburgh scotland. His father was thomas stevenson and grandfather was robert stevenson, both successful lighthouse engineers, and his mother was margaret balfour.
